For fly-fishing legend Jack Dennis, the things that bring joy to life are pretty straightforward: his family and the Upper Snake River Headwaters in Jackson Hole, Wyoming. Dennis grew up on the river and watched as mismanagement came to threaten the condition of the waters, a threat that rallied him to act. He joined forces with late Senator Craig Thomas, American Rivers, and its partners, to protect more than 400 miles of the Snake River and its tributaries under the Wild and Scenic Rivers Act. American Rivers produced this short film, Legacy, as a reminder that what we leave behind is what matters most.
